#475f52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#475f52 is composed of 27.8% red, 37.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 147.5 degrees, a saturation of 14.5% and a lightness of 32.5%. #475f52 color hex could be obtained by blending #8ebea4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#475f52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#475f52 has RGB values of R:71, G:95,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 4677458.
